I'm going to start this off by saying I'm very new to this. I just bought an A20 with the plug an play. The rear has 750lb sacks.
I have taken it out a few times with zero problems with filling or draining the surf side. (port). I took it this weekend to a lake that was not so clean. I noticed the pump making strange sounds and took forever to drain. it would spit real good then dribble.
I finally got it drained and thought maybe the pump was going bad. I ordered a pump and in the mean time I swapped the starboard side so we could surf. It filled with no problem. at the end of the day, I noticed the same problem (same lake). once I got it home I unhooked the hose from the bag and ran a water hose through it while running and it worked flawlessly. once I placed the hose back on the bag to drain the remaining water out it would not pump anything. What do you suggest or has anyone experienced this ?

How are the bags plumbed? Is there an overflow or air vent on the bag? Try to open it up for a second while filling. Just open the air plug if you have one, if not take out one plug completely, turn the pump on, and put the plug back so you don't get water all over he place.

Did you replace the correct pump? These are not reversible pumps, it uses one to fill each tank/sack and another to drain.
